(PRESS RELEASE) LONDON, 22-May-2026 — /EuropaWire/ — Lightsource bp is marking the 56th annual celebration of Earth Day by reinforcing its commitment to responsible development and everyday environmental action. This year’s Earth Day theme, Our Power, Our Planet, calls on individuals, communities and organizations to contribute to environmental progress through practical and consistent action.

For Lightsource bp, the theme reflects both its day-to-day work and the activities being carried out by its teams around the world. Employees are recognizing Earth Day through community cleanups, walk and bike commute challenges, waste reduction workshops, nature walks, textile recycling initiatives and other outdoor activities. At the same time, the company continues to focus on safely delivering large-scale onshore renewable energy and storage projects designed to support partners, communities, people and the planet.

Lightsource bp has developed more than 11.9GW of assets across APAC, EMEA and the Americas. In 2024, its global renewable energy portfolio generated more than 4.4TWh of electricity, helping avoid an estimated nearly 2,640,000 tCO2e in emissions associated with global energy generation. Responsible development is central to Lightsource bp’s operating model. The company works to deliver renewable energy and storage solutions while seeking to enhance ecosystems, support local economies and advance a more sustainable supply chain. Its approach includes a focus on biodiversity, multi-land use, low-carbon energy generation and practical measures that create benefits beyond electricity production.

One example is the Goulburn River solar farm in New South Wales, Australia, the company’s largest project globally to date. At the 585MWp project, Lightsource bp designed the solar farm layout to avoid high-value ecosystems and established a 1,200-hectare biodiversity offset on land next to the site. The company also launched a research study into the resilience of native grasslands beneath solar panels, supported conservation of the critically endangered Regent Honeyeater, planted up to 8,000 native trees, and funded conservation actions across an additional 800 hectares of land.

Lightsource bp is also applying multi-land use practices through solar grazing in the United States, a form of agrivoltaics that combines renewable energy infrastructure with agricultural activity. During peak season, an estimated 20,000 sheep graze across 20 solar sites in eight states. With careful planning and management, solar grazing can help maintain vegetation, support soil health and encourage biodiversity on solar project land.

At the Nittany Solar project in Pennsylvania, which supplies energy to Penn State University, sheep graze beneath the solar panels as part of the site’s land management approach. A two-year study found that solar grazing can contribute to healthier soil. The study also showed that vegetation grown beneath solar panels had significantly higher protein content and better digestibility than vegetation from open spaces on the same sites, potentially due to the shading provided by the panels.

Lightsource bp teams are also celebrating Earth Day through a variety of local initiatives. In the United States, employees are participating in nature walks, volunteer activities and walk or bike commute challenges. In Poland, team members are taking part in a Nature through your lens photo contest, with tree planting kits and recycling bags offered as prizes. In Spain, employees are learning more about composting and recycling from a local organization, while in France colleagues are being encouraged to walk or cycle to the office.

In the United Kingdom, Lightsource bp is promoting a Walk and Pick litter-picking event. In Singapore, teams are taking part in a plant-based grab-and-go breakfast and a textile recycling initiative. In Germany, employees are exploring exhibitions focused on how future needs can be met while protecting nature.
